mqtt - 横向扩展 mosquitto 代理

标签 mqtt iot broker mosquitto

我正在考虑蚊子对于 MQTT 代理。根据我的阅读,我意识到 Mosquitto 不支持水平缩放。

到目前为止,Mosquitto 可以满足我要求的所有其他标准。

我不确定这个问题是太笼统还是太宽泛,但我想知道的是,是否有任何方法可以实现 Mosquitto 的缩放功能、负载平衡等。

最佳答案

Mosquitto 可以通过桥接功能水平扩展,其中一个 Broker 将所有消息复制到另一个 Broker。

您可以在此处查看基本配置示例:
http://e.verything.co/post/62163759361/bridging-two-mqtt-brokers

您还应该查看 MQTT Malaria 以测试您的设置的可扩展性 https://github.com/remakeelectric/mqtt-malaria

关于mqtt - 横向扩展 mosquitto 代理,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31203520/

相关文章:

java - 在java spring中使用ActiveMq为多个项目创建公共(public)代理

c++ - 在函数中创建新对象 - C++

ios - 如何在Moscapsule(swift mqtt库)中设置最后的遗嘱消息?

java - mqtt 异常正在进行中的发布过多 (32202)

python - 使用 raspberry-pi3 和 Bluemix 的 IoT 项目。错误: TwilioRestClient has been removed from this version of the library

winforms - 诊断 Windows 10 IoT 上的自定义 shell 为什么会出现黑屏

java - 如何在项目中同时使用kura和kaa?

broker - 在kafka 0.8 Producer中,我们不能在不指定broker.list的情况下指定zk.connect

java - 连接到 ActiveMQ 目标时通过身份验证创建安全级别

android - Android Studio 3.1.1 未识别 MqttConnectOptions 成员